Overview

CVE-2005-2158 is a high-severity vulnerability affecting jboss jbpm. It was published on July 6, 2005 and has a CVSS 2.0 base score of 7.5 (HIGH).

This vulnerability has a CVSS 2.0 base score of 7.5, rated HIGH. It can be exploited remotely over the network. No authentication or special privileges are required for exploitation.

Technical Description

A regression error in the embedded HSQLDB in JBoss jBPM 2.0 allows remote attackers to execute arbitrary comands, a re-introduction of a vulnerability that was originally identified by CVE-2003-0845.
